ROLE:
The department is responsible for client processing and quality checking of transactions and updating the registers of our clients mutual funds and private equity funds in response to investor instructions in North America Region. This department is responsible for several TA functions including but not limited to Dealing Registration Settlement Reconciliations Distributions Partnership Accounting Fund Allocation AML and Client Reporting. This role is for day to day oversight/supervision of the processing of this work in North America shift

About Our Pune Office
The Northern Trust Pune office established in 2016 is now home to over 3000 employees. The office handles various functions including Operations for Asset Servicing and Wealth Management as well as delivering critical technology solutions that support business operations across the globe.
